DeepSummary
This episode serves as a recap of the past month's episodes of The Tim Ferriss Show, featuring short clips from conversations with legendary actor Scott Glenn, investor Barbara Corcoran, author Seth Godin, and writer Hugh Howey. Scott Glenn shared advice on pursuing one's passion and developing tenacity, while Barbara Corcoran discussed the importance of resilience and not adopting a victim mentality.
Seth Godin provided insights on creating vacuums for new projects, managing resistance, and the value of consistency in creative work. Hugh Howey delved into the writing process, offering tips on developing a daily writing habit and drawing inspiration from great works of literature.

Top Episodes Quotes
- “Recovering from failure in my book is 95% of life. If you're going to have a good life, you better be really good at getting back up. Like a jack in the box. Boom, boom, boom. Just get back up, get back up.“ by Barbara Corcoran
- “I am talking about an actual uncomfortable vacuum where you feel like you're never going to work again, where nothing can possibly be worth what you gave up. And that's hard to do.“ by Seth Godin
- “If you just sit around waiting for inspiration and try to write a few sentences here and there, you'll never stay with the story enough to know what it's even about.“ by Hugh Howey
- “Turning on the spigot, you're afraid of turning it off. So you kept up this daily practice.“ by Hugh Howey
